Why Indian Students Should Attend NASA Space Camps?

NASA Space Camps are a life-changing experience for any student, but for Indian students, the benefits are particularly significant. A NASA educational tour is more than just a trip; it’s a launchpad for future careers and a rare opportunity for unparalleled international exposure. It’s an ideal STEM tour that provides a competitive edge in a globalized world.

Why Indian Students Should Attend NASA Space Camps

  1. Unmatched Experiential Learning 🚀 NASA Space Camps offer a level of hands-on learning that is difficult to replicate in a classroom. Indian students get to participate in astronaut training exercises, simulated space missions, and rocket launches. This is a form of experiential learning that directly applies their theoretical knowledge of physics, engineering, and mathematics in a dynamic, real-world setting.
  2. Global Networking and Exposure Space Camp is a global melting pot of young, aspiring minds. Indian students get to work in teams with peers from dozens of other countries. This cross-cultural interaction helps them build communication, teamwork, and leadership skills, while also fostering a global perspective. The connections made here can lead to future collaborations and friendships.
  3. Direct Access to NASA Facilities and Experts Students gain exclusive, behind-the-scenes access to NASA facilities, from mission control to astronaut training simulators. They also have the opportunity to interact with NASA scientists, engineers, and even astronauts. This direct mentorship and exposure can be incredibly inspiring, offering insights into potential career paths that are often difficult to get in India.
  4. A Boost for Higher Education and Career A certificate from a NASA Space Camp is a valuable addition to a student’s resume. It demonstrates a genuine passion for STEM and a proactive approach to learning. This can give them a significant advantage when applying to top universities for higher education or for international jobs, as it signals a high level of dedication and skill.
  5. Inspiring a Future in STEM NASA Space Camps are a powerful way to make a career in science and technology feel tangible and achievable. For a country like India, which is rapidly advancing in space exploration with missions like Chandrayaan, igniting this passion in young students is crucial for nurturing the next generation of scientists, engineers, and innovators who will drive the nation’s future.
